The Opportunity: Corporate Counsel

We are seeking a talented individual to join Aon's legal team – based in Sydney - as a Corporate Counsel.

The Corporate Counsel (Commercial) will be a member of the Aon Law Division reporting to the Senior Corporate Counsel (Commercial). The Corporate Counsel will provide professional support to the Senior Corporate Counsel and team involving primarily commercial and transactional legal services.

What your day will look like

Reviewing drafting and negotiating a range of commercial agreements ensuring that agreed terms are consistent with Aon Group's risk profile. Providing legal assistance and timely advice on a range of projects, service offerings and operational matters. Reviewing and providing legal approval for all marketing material and related collateral for external publication. Monitoring new and changing laws and regulations and providing advice and gap analyses against current practises in relation to those laws and regulations. Solving unique and complex problems calling for conceptual and innovative thinking and problem solving. Communicating legal requirements effectively including persuading and negotiating optimal outcomes. Building collaborative and productive working relationships with colleagues and other stakeholders within and outside Aon. Good time management and interpersonal skills. Representing Aon as its ambassador in a positive manner and robustly promoting Aon's values and leadership model.

Skills and experience that will lead to success

2 years Post-Qualified Experience in a top or middle tier law firm and/or in-house legal department.

Previous relevant corporate and commercial experience or general insurance sector and/or financial services sector experience required. Specific knowledge of insurance law in Australia preferred. Experience working in a fast-paced team. Strong analytic skills, including the ability to analyse and discern issues, risks and solutions. Ability to work efficiently and accurately and manage multiple engagements, processes and competing priorities simultaneously. Strong people skills with ability to work with others under pressure and to resolve conflict in a constructive manner. Be culturally sensitive and empathetic across all levels of Aon. Well-developed communication and interpersonal skills with the ability to effectively communicate ideas to sophisticated internal clients together with ability to persuade and negotiate effectively. Ability to process delicate and highly confidential information with discretion. A proactive and self-disciplined approach. Highly motivated, results oriented and client focussed. Able to uphold values of openness, integrity, honesty and teamwork.
